Draft Eir Released for Long Range Development Plan

The draft Environmental Impact Report for the newly revised Long Range Development Plan for the University of California, Davis, has been completed and will be available, along with the plan, for public review April 22 to June 6. Copies can be found at the reserve desk of Shields Library on campus, the campus Planning and Budget Office on the third floor of Mrak Hall, and the reference desk of the public library in the city of Davis, 315 E. 14th St. Comments will be accepted by the Planning and Budget Office through June 6 and at a public hearing on the draft EIR scheduled for 7 p.m. Tuesday, May 24, in the AGR Hall of the Buehler Alumni and Visitors Center at UC Davis. In addition, campus planners will talk about the plan and the draft EIR at a public meeting of a special LRDP advisory committee of university, county and city representatives. The meeting will be held 4 to 6 p.m. Wednesday, April 27, in the Cabernet Room of the Silo. When completed and authorized by the UC Board of Regents, the campus LRDP will serve as a blueprint to guide campus development through the year 2005. The revised plan is an updated version of a 1989 plan, as mandated by a state appeals court. The campus is expected to submit the LRDP and completed EIR to the regents in September.
